What Happens if a Temu Package is Lost?
If your Temu package is lost, the first step is to check the tracking information. You can easily check Temu tracking order status within your account. Here's what to do:
- Check Tracking Information: The most important thing is to check my order status on Temu. See where your package is. Has it been shipped? Is it in transit? Has it been delivered?
- Contact the Carrier: Sometimes, the tracking information will indicate a problem with the delivery. Contact the shipping carrier (e.g., USPS, FedEx) directly to inquire about the lost package.
- Contact Temu Customer Service: If the carrier can't help, or if the tracking information is unclear, contact Temu customer service. They will guide you through the process. You can find information on how to contact Temu customer service on their website.
Temu's Buyer Protection and Lost Packages
Temu's buyer protection program is designed to help in cases of lost or significantly delayed packages. Here's how it works:
- Refunds or Reshipments: If your package is confirmed lost by the carrier or hasn’t arrived within a reasonable timeframe, Temu will typically offer a refund or reshipment of the items.
- Reporting the Issue: When you sign in view Temu orders and find a problem, you'll usually need to report the issue through your account. This often involves providing order details and potentially screenshots of tracking information.
- Time Limits: There are usually time limits for reporting lost packages. Be sure to report the issue promptly to increase your chances of a positive resolution. You'll want to view my orders history on Temu to find the specific order in question.
How to File a Claim for a Lost Temu Package
Filing a claim for a lost package is usually straightforward. After you sign in view Temu orders, follow these steps:
- Go to Your Order History: View my orders on Temu by logging into your account and navigating to the "My Orders" section.
- Select the Order: Find the order that contains the lost package.
- Report the Problem: Look for an option like "Report an Issue," "Contact Seller," or similar wording. Click on it.
- Choose the Reason: Select "Package Not Received" or a similar option that describes your situation.
- Provide Details: Provide any requested information, such as the tracking number and a brief description of the issue.
- Submit the Claim: Submit your claim. Temu's customer service will then review your claim.
What Isn't Covered by Temu's Buyer Protection
While Temu's buyer protection is helpful, it doesn't cover everything. Here are some situations where you might not receive a refund or reshipment:
- Incorrect Address: If you provided an incorrect shipping address, Temu may not be responsible for the lost package. Always double-check your shipping information when you place an order.
- Delays Due to Customs: Delays caused by customs processing are not typically covered. Temu border/customs fees explained and are your responsibility.
- Force Majeure Events: Events beyond Temu's control, such as natural disasters or extreme weather, may affect delivery and are not always covered.
- Items Damaged After Delivery: Buyer protection usually covers items lost before delivery. Damage that occurs after delivery might not be covered.
